We have no plans for Blu-Ray on Xbox 360
majornelson.com — During an interview yesterday , Steve Ballmer was asked about Blu-Ray and the Xbox 360. I wanted... to clear something up. Steve was referring to Blu-Ray accessories for the PC . As we have said in the past, we have no plans to introduce a Blu-Ray drive ... (more) We have no plans for Blu-Ray on Xbox 360

Ballmer: You'll Be Able To Get Blu-ray Drives As Accessories [Xbox 360]
Kotaku — ... experience we can." In the post format war, Microsoft has continued to push digital distribution, which seems contradictory to the idea that Microsoft would pursue a Blu-ray add-on accessory. When Xbox spokespeople were asked about Ballmer's comment, they told Gizmodo, "Our solution for HD quality video on an Xbox 360 is coming this fall with Zune Video and 1080p instant-on HD streaming. As far as our future plans are concerned, we're not ready to comment." Ballmer Talks Natal, Says Blu-ray Add-On for Xbox Coming [Gizmodo] ...
